Joseph’s POV

"Joseph, my boy, there you are!" Steward exclaid, his arms spread wide. "Martha told you were here with a guest."

My jaw clenched involuntarily. "Father. This is unexpected."

"A father doesn’t need an invitation to visit his son, surely?" His eyes shifted to Ava, scrutinizing her with an intensity that made my skin tingle unpleasantly. "And who is this lovely creature?"

"This is Ava Flynn," I stated curtly. "Ava, this is my father, Steward Garcia."

"Enchanted," he declared, taking her hand and kissing it before I could react. "Truly enchanted."

Dean growled nacingly inside , and I fought to keep him contained. My father’s presence always triggered the worst in .

"We were just leaving," I lied, placing a protective hand on Ava’s lower back.

"Nonsense! Flora tells dinner is almost ready." He settled into a chair, clearly intending to stay. "So, Ava, tell about yourself. How did you manage to capture my son’s attention? He’s notoriously difficult to pin down."

"Wonder where he gets that from," I muttered softly.

My father laughed, but his eyes remained cold and unwavering. "Like father, like son, they say. Though I hope you’ve learned from my mistakes, Joseph."

The room felt suffocating. My relationship with my father had been strained ever since I was eighteen, when he had stolen my first girlfriend, Nicole. She was twenty, we’d t at a party and dated a few tis. I was quite smitten with her and told my father about her. I didn’t understand my father’s true nature then. He wanted to et her, so we arranged lunch. A week later, Nicole broke up with , and a month after that, my father left our family for her.

The worst part wasn’t just the betrayal. It was what ca after. My mother nearly lost her wolf from the pain of her mate’s betrayal. The bond between mates is sacred among our kind, and when broken, the pain can be devastating. My mother barely survived it. And my father had the audacity to justify his actions, claiming it was simply a man’s nature to want multiple won, that n inevitably sought mistresses or freedom.

Since then, I’d feared becoming like him—a womanizer incapable of commitnt. Until Ava ca along and occupied all my thoughts.

"I think I’ll check if Flora needs help," Ava said, clearly sensing the tension between us.

"Excellent idea," my father said, smiling. "That will give us n a chance to talk."

Once Ava had left, my father’s facade dropped.

"Wolfless, Joseph? Really?" he sneered. "Have so dignity."

"Don’t start," I warned. "My choice of mate is none of your business."

"Everything you do reflects on this family, on our pack," he replied. "The Alpha of Nightbane Pack taking a defective mate—"

I was across the room in an instant, my hand at his throat. "Call her that again and you’ll regret it."

He laughed, even as he struggled to breathe. "Look at you... so defensive. You actually care about this one, don’t you?"

I released him, disgusted. "Why are you here? Need more money?"

"Is that so wrong?" he asked, straightening his collar. "I am your father, after all."

"You lost the right to call yourself that years ago," I spat. "The monthly allowance I provide is more than generous. If you’ve blown through it already, that’s your problem."

"Such disrespect," he tutted. "What would your mother say?"

"Don’t you dare speak of her," I growled, Dean pushing dangerously close to take the control. "You nearly destroyed her."

A knock at the door interrupted us. Martha announced that dinner was served. I walked past my father without another word.

My brother-in-law Scott and Anthony also returned for dinner.

Dinner was a tense affair, with my father dominating the conversation, criticizing everyone except Louise. Poor Antonio beca the target of jokes and cruel comnts, being called a mama’s boy who needed to toughen up.

After dinner, I confronted my sister.

"For Goddess’s sake, Flora, can’t you see how much damage this man causes? Why on earth do you keep inviting him to dinner?" I demanded. "I can’t stand him, your husband can’t stand him, and your children certainly can’t stand him either."

"Joseph, he’s our father," was all she said.

"Sister, that doesn’t give him the right to make our lives hell."

"Speaking ill of , dear son?" My father approached with that repulsive, sarcastic tone he always used with us.

"Of course, Father," I replied.

"Joseph, haven’t you gotten over the fact that Nicole preferred ?" he asked, my sister looking confused.

"Congratulations! Actually, I should thank you," I answered, turning to leave, but he grabbed my shoulder.

"Wait!" he commanded, as if he could order around. "I want to talk to you about money and travel."

"Steward, the money’s gone, and so is the travel. Your allowance will arrive at the beginning of the month. Do whatever you want with it then," I replied.

"Joseph, I need money. I’m broke! The money your sister gave is only enough for a hotel," he complained.

"Then get back to that house I bought you, a million miles from here!" I answered simply. "By the way, I’m curious. I send you a substantial amount every month, how do you manage to spend it all and have nothing left? Did your recent little adventure clean you out?"

"That’s none of your business!" His face paled, and I knew I was right. "Look, Joseph, I need to get away, clear my head. I want to take my new girlfriend to Europe. If you grant my request, I’ll disappear from your sight."

"Rest? Please, don’t talk nonsense. You’re just an idle man who does nothing. I’ve said it before and I won’t change my mind—you won’t get a penny more than your allowance from ," I affird again.

"Then we’ll be seeing a lot of each other!" Father flashed a cold smile as I turned away. I knew he would do everything possible to make my life miserable.

When I returned to the living room, Ava was nowhere to be seen. Louise told she had gone to the bathroom.

"I don’t know how to make your sister understand that your father only hurts her," my brother-in-law complained. "He drains everything from her, throws our family into chaos, then disappears. After he leaves, she’ll suffer again."

"I don’t understand Flora. Thank goodness she has you," I was genuinely happy my sister had found a kind, honest husband who supported her in everything.

"Whenever this man shows up, my dear mother-in-law is better off traveling."

"This ti I’m actually a bit jealous of her," I laughed with my brother-in-law. "Scott, I’m going to find Ava. Sorry, but I think we’re leaving."

"Go ahead. Antonio still wants to go with you..." My nephew looked like a puppy eager for attention.

"I don’t mind, we had a great week, and he’s excellent company," I smiled at my nephew, who bead back, eyes shining. "If you all agree, this kid is mine." Scott laughed.

"I think it’s better if he goes with you, if that’s okay. I don’t like how your father treats him. I’ll deal with this with your sister later," Scott said. "Son, go pack your things."

Antonio ran ahead of . As I approached the bathroom area, I heard my father’s voice. He had found Ava and backed her into a corner. Her face turned toward ; he was standing too close to her.

"I promise I’m much better than him. Call ," he handed her a business card.

"Honestly, you don’t compare to him in any way," I heard Ava say as she pushed him away and walked toward .

"Is there a problem here?" I asked angrily.

"Nothing I can’t handle," Ava answered, then took my hand. "Can we go now?"

"Yes, we just need to wait for Antonio," I replied.

"I’m ready," Antonio stopped beside us with a bag and backpack.

"That was quick," I comnted.

"I already had my things packed, in case I needed to escape this gentleman again," Antonio explained. "Look, Uncle, I’m not leaving your house until he’s gone."

"Oh, I don’t know, Antonio, maybe we’ll adopt you!" Ava joked with him, and they embraced as they walked out.

I went to find my father and warned him.

"Stay away!Don’t you dare approach her."
